After being closed for more than a year, Farah's bar at 710 Michigan Street NE in Grand Rapids is set to reopen Monday, January 6th.

Brian Farah shared the news on Facebook saying the bar at will open at 11am on Monday, and much of the previous staff are planning to return.

Initially opening in January 2010, Farah's Bar closed in July of 2018, following the owners being sentenced to prison for tax fraud. Brian Farah and his father Michael Farah also had to pay a $5,000 fine each, and a combined $237,576.50 in restitution

Previously the Farahs owned two other bars in addition to Farah's: Kuzzin's on Grand Rapids west side and Drake's in Wyoming.

Those establishments were purchased by Third Coast Development in August of 2017. Wood TV 8 reported Third Coast also had interest in Farah's, but the owners decided to keep it and even planned an expansion.
